Components of Our Professional Tile Demolition and Preparation Service

Our tile removal methodology employs a careful, sequential procedure to clear away all failed tiling and adhesives, ensuring structural preservation.

Phase 1 — Detailed Site Inspection Prior to Tile Stripping

This step focuses on identifying the tile and adhesive systems, substrate composition, installation timeline, and structural health, including a visual check of grout and surrounding surfaces.

Stage 2 — Evaluation for Potential Hazardous Substances

In cases of pre-1980 or unverified tile installations, we organize lab ACM testing and check for lead paint on nearby surfaces, ensuring all results are clear before commencing demolition.

Stage 3 — Setting Up the Work Zone and Dust Control Measures

We meticulously seal HVAC vents and all door openings with heavy-duty plastic sheeting to contain dust, protect immovable fixtures, and for ACM projects, establish full containment with negative air pressure in strict accordance with OSHA 1926.1101 standards.

Step 4 — Controlled Demolition of Existing Tiles

The systematic removal employs substrate-specific methods (refer to Section 6), with a HEPA dustless system running constantly; for ACM, intact tile removal adheres to OSHA 1926.1101(g)(8)(i)(G), and debris is contained instantly.

Phase 5 – Efficient Mortar and Glue Cleanup

Our team expertly grinds or scrapes residual mortar and adhesives to achieve optimal flatness for your new flooring in Needham

Phase 6 – Comprehensive Base Surface Check

We conduct precise moisture meter readings at multiple points and a flatness profile with a 10-ft straightedge in Needham

Phase 7 – Responsible Tile Debris Disposal

Asbestos-containing materials are secured in specialized containers and transported to a licensed facility, adhering to all state regulations in Needham, State of Massachusetts

Tile Removal Methods and Their Applications

MethodWhen It Is Used
Manual removal (chisel, pry tools)Small areas or delicate surfaces
Mechanical removal (demolition hammer)Large areas with strong adhesion
Floor scrapingRemoval of thinset or adhesive residues
Oscillating precision toolsDetailed or confined areas
Dust-controlled removal systemsIndoor projects requiring air control

How We Determine Tile Removal Costs

The cost of professional tile removal services depends on the job’s technical challenges and unique site factors, beyond just area in Needham.

Average Costs for Professional Tile Extraction

Scope / ComplexityLowHighAvg. Project
Standard ceramic / porcelain floor tile removal$2.00/sq ft$7.00/sq ft$560
Dustless tile removal (HEPA-integrated system)$3.00/sq ft$6.50/sq ftIncluded in Tiger Tile residential scope
Thinset / mortar adhesive removal after tile$2.30/sq ft$4.38/sq ftBilled separately on large concrete slabs
Mortar bed (thick-set) removalHigherSignificantly higherProject-specific
Natural stone / slate tile removal~$4.00/sq ft~$14.00/sq ftAbove standard ceramic
ACM tile removal (asbestos — interior)$5.00/sq ft$20.00/sq ft$1,880 avg.
Asbestos removal — Boston / Massachusetts market$1,267$3,384$2,277 avg.
Asbestos testing / inspection (pre-removal)$250$800Required for all pre-1980 installations
Subfloor repair or replacement (if damage found)$3.00/sq ft$10.00/sq ftContingency — project-specific
Mold remediation (if discovered on substrate)$15.00/sq ft$30.00/sq ftScope expansion — project-specific

Is asbestos tile a risk in State of Massachusetts homes built before 1980

Asbestos-containing materials were commonly used in flooring before 1980. If your residence in State of Massachusetts falls into this category, we strongly recommend professional testing to identify any risks. Until verified otherwise, all such materials must be treated as Presumed Asbestos-Containing Material (PACM) and handled according to stringent safety regulations

Can I remain in my home during tile removal

With a modern HEPA-integrated dustless tile removal system, you can typically remain in your home for standard ceramic and porcelain tile removal. However, without a dustless system, significant amounts of respirable silica dust — potentially one pound per square foot removed — will be released into your living environment, requiring professional cleaning before safe re-occupancy. For confirmed Asbestos-Containing Material (ACM) abatement, the work area must always be vacated, and clearance air testing must pass before anyone returns

Is subfloor damage a risk during tile demolition

Our skilled tile removal service team, equipped with appropriate tools for each substrate type, ensures minimal risk of subfloor damage. While experience is vital, selecting the right equipment is paramount; for instance, tools suitable for concrete can harm plywood. We conduct a detailed substrate assessment in Needham to prevent such issues. Any hidden damage, like from moisture or structural weakness, found during the process is immediately reported and discussed prior to further action

Duration of expert tile removal in Needham properties

Professional crews, leveraging the right equipment, can typically remove around 100 square feet of tile in 4–6 hours with power tools, or as quickly as 1–2 hours using heavy walk-behind machinery. However, thinset grinding can significantly extend project duration, sometimes matching or exceeding the initial tile removal time, especially on concrete installations. Mortar-bed (thick-set) removal also adds considerable time due to the sheer volume of debris. Projects involving confirmed Asbestos-Containing Material (ACM) require an additional 2–5 days for laboratory test results before demolition can legally commence, plus time for abatement containment setup

Permit requirements for tile removal in MA

For typical residential tile removal in MA, a permit is usually not needed. Yet, if your project expands to include structural or utility alterations, a permit will likely be required. For multi-unit dwellings, always consult with your HOA or building management for approval before starting any demolition. OSHA protocols, like the Exposure Control Plan, are a must for all commercial tile removal endeavors

Dustless vs. traditional tile demolition methods explained

Standard tile removal services often result in widespread silica dust, which is a serious health concern and a major cleanup challenge. Dustless tile removal, on the other hand, utilizes advanced HEPA-filtered tools to capture nearly all dust as it's generated, providing a cleaner, healthier, and more efficient demolition process for your property in Needham.

What condition will my subfloor be in after tile removal

Following the meticulous removal of tile and thinset, your substrate will be left in compliance with ANSI A108.01 flatness tolerance, meaning a maximum 1/8" deviation over any 10-foot measurement, and thoroughly cleaned of all adhesive residue. Our team provides a comprehensive written substrate condition report, detailing critical findings such as moisture meter readings at various points, precise flatness profile measurements, observations regarding structural integrity, and a record of any hidden damage uncovered during the demolition process

Deciding between tile removal and repair services in Needham?

Deciding on full tile removal versus repair in MA involves evaluating the entire system. Full removal is required for compromised substrates, failed waterproofing, pervasive loose tiles, height restrictions, or asbestos presence. Repair is only an option for minor, isolated damage on an otherwise healthy and stable subfloor, provided matching tiles are obtainable.
